Difference between Androgen insensitivity syndrome and Androgen receptor

Androgen insensitivity syndrome vs. Androgen receptor

Androgen insensitivity syndrome (AIS) is an intersex condition in which there is a partial or complete inability of many cells in the affected genetic male to respond to androgenic hormones. The androgen receptor (AR), also known as NR3C4 (nuclear receptor subfamily 3, group C, member 4), is a type of nuclear receptor that is activated by binding any of the androgenic hormones, including testosterone and dihydrotestosterone in the cytoplasm and then translocating into the nucleus.
